Fridge Brilliance

  • When Sarno gives Longbaugh one last chance to give up his hostage, he opens his wallet and shows it to Longbaugh, but we don't see what he's showing. In the end, we learn that Sarno is Robin's father, so he was apparently showing Longbaugh a wallet family photo of her as a way of saying that he'd stop at nothing to get her back. This is why Parker and Longbaugh know that Sarno, Robin and her child are "family" at the end.
  • The firearms used by the main cast appear to reflect their characters and upbringing. Joe Sarno and his crew make use of revolvers, projecting an antiquated but reliable and lethal image. Parker and Longbaugh utilize 1911s, reflecting the 80s-style "Modern Technique of the Pistol" and their possible military background. Jeffers utilizes a Heckler and Koch USP, at the time one of the most technologically-advanced handguns on the market, to reflect his polished appearance and highly-paid bodyguard position.
    • The odd choice of a Gali in 7.62mm and the decision to bring only two magazines can be simply rationalized as it was the only weapon of its kind they could find on the black market (i.e. untraceable), and it only came with two magazines.
